Spending one night in a holiday rental in Mackay will approximately cost you $232 AUD.
Renting an accommodation in Mackay for a week will cost you $1,622 AUD on average. For a stay of 7 days and 6 nights, the price of Airbnbs in Mackay varies between $1,529 AUD and $1,666 AUD for a week.
If you are looking for an accommodation in Mackay to spend a weekend, from Friday to Sunday, with your family or friends, it will cost you around $451 AUD on average.
Accomodations in Mackay can accommodate 4 guests on average (whereas you choose an apartment or a home), but you can also find accommodations for 6+ guests in Mackay. The average surface area of Airbnbs in Mackay is 88 m².
The perfect month to book an accommodation in Mackay for your holiday is 01 if you are looking for a cheap Airbnb: at this time of the year, they cost $218 AUD per night on average. This price is 6% cheaper than in 06, when spending a night in an Airbnb in Mackay will approximately cost you $238 AUD.
During summer, the average price for a night in an Airbnb in Mackay is $226 AUD. Renting a summer holiday rental in Mackay for a week in December or January will cost you $1,574 AUD on average.
Yes, 28% of the Mackay accommodations are still available if you plan to stay there in August. You should plan on an average budget of $233 AUD per night for an Airbnb in Mackay in August.
